The Procurement Technology team is responsible for designing, developing, integrating, and supporting business-critical applications that enable procurement operations across Blackstone. These platforms support supplier onboarding, purchasing, invoice processing, analytics, and integrations with enterprise systems and third-party solutions. As an Associate Software Development Engineer, you will contribute to the development of scalable applications, APIs, and integrations that drive operational efficiency and transparency across the procurement ecosystem.
You will work closely with product owners, business stakeholders, and technology teams to deliver high-quality solutions while supporting and enhancing existing platforms. This role offers the opportunity to gain exposure to modern cloud technologies, enterprise integrations, data platforms, and end-to-end software development within one of the world's leading alternative asset management firms.
